#1e9b35 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1e9b35 is composed of 11.8% red, 60.8%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.8%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 131 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 36.3%. #1e9b35 color hex could be obtained by blending #3cff6a with #003700.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#1e9b35 color description : Dark lime green.
The hexadecimal color #1e9b35 has RGB values of R:30, G:155,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 2005813.
